TAMIKA MCMILLAN, Plaintiff, v. CHARLES T. HAGEL, Secretary of Defense, Defendant.


Report and Recommendation

On April 30, 2015, the court issued an Order to Show Cause, why this case should not be dismissed under Federal Rule of Civil Procedure 16(f) for her failure to participate in the January 27, 2015, initial pretrial conference and for her failure to respond to the court's February 3, 2015 Order to Show Cause. Ms. McMillan was ordered to show cause, in writing, by May 11, 2015, and was informed that a failure to respond to the Order to Show Cause would result in the Magistrate Judge's recommendation that her claims be dismissed with prejudice. No response was filed.

Accordingly, it is recommended that this case be dismissed with prejudice.
